What to check before for buildings with low rent increases near the Q67 bus in Brooklyn

  • Expect to use the Q67 route proximity filter to shortlist buildings near the bus corridor, then compare how rent change terms are described in each building’s details.
  • Before signing, confirm the lease start date, renewal/renewal offer timeline, and the exact wording for future rent increases (signals can’t replace the lease and building policy).
  • Ask what documents are required for processing, and whether there are any move-in conditions (income verification, guarantors, or unit readiness timing).
  • Check total monthly cost beyond the asking rent: broker/fee structure (if applicable), security deposit terms, and which utilities are included or billed separately.
  • If multiple units are available, confirm what counts as “comparable” (floor, exposure, layout) so rent comparisons reflect the unit you’d actually rent.
